QA QC Engineer – Confidential Company

Responsibilities
  • Develop and implement quality assurance policies and procedures to ensure compliance with industry standards and client requirements.
  • Preparation of Materials submittals and Method statements, ensuring that all necessary documentation and information related to construction materials are collected, reviewed, compiled, and submitted to the appropriate parties for approval. This process ensures that materials meet specified requirements and standards before being used in the project, ultimately contributing to quality and compliance.
  • Collaborate with project managers, designers, engineers, technicians and subcontractors to establish quality control criteria and resolve quality-related issues.
  • Oversee the entire quality control process, including planning, implementation, monitoring, and reporting.
  • Conduct thorough inspections and audits of materials, products, and processes to identify defects, non- conformities, and areas for improvement.
  • Lead and mentor a team of QA/QC inspectors and technicians, providing guidance, training, and performance feedback.
  • Monitor project timelines and budgets to ensure quality control activities are completed within specified deadlines and resources.
  • Maintain accurate documentation of quality control activities, including inspection reports, test results, and corrective actions taken.
  • Communicate effectively with clients, suppliers, and regulatory agencies regarding quality control requirements, compliance issues, and project updates.
  • Stay abreast of industry trends, best practices, and regulatory changes related to quality assurance and quality control in the adventure, theming, and play construction industry.
